15:01:49 #startmeeting NetVirt Weekly 07/24/18 15:01:49 Meeting started Tue Jul 24 15:01:49 2018 UTC. The chair is shague. Information about MeetBot at http://ci.openstack.org/meetbot.html. 15:01:49 Useful Commands: #action #agreed #help #info #idea #link #topic #startvote. 15:01:49 The meeting name has been set to 'netvirt_weekly_07_24_18' 15:01:57 #topic Roll call and agenda bashing (please #info ) 15:02:39 #info Vishal 15:03:00 #link https://meetings.opendaylight.org/opendaylight-netvirt/2018/netvirt_weekly_07_17_18/opendaylight-netvirt-netvirt_weekly_07_17_18.2018-07-17-15.02.html 15:03:56 #topic Review existing action items 15:04:37 #topic [WIP] vthapar to look into priority if this is reproducible - should ovsdb add similar lower layer hooks for echo request and response handling as ofp implemented. 15:04:59 #info vthapar still looking 15:05:14 #topic [WIP] daya to look into csits for new features 15:06:11 #info daya still checking 15:06:28 #topic [DONE] daya to check code status with Gobinath for ofp code that ensures groups are programmed before flows using those groups - [73531](https://git.opendaylight.org/gerrit/#/c/73531/) 15:07:49 #info patch is pushed, gates passed 15:10:04 #info discussion on how to verify the patch, since netvirt has code to workaround the issue 15:10:31 #info can a marker log be included on the patch to show when the condition hits 15:10:49 #topic [DONE] skitt remove original monitor tool from int/test - [74132](https://git.opendaylight.org/gerrit/#/c/74132/) 15:11:03 #topic https://trello.com/c/bot8QzRm/48-fluorine-release-planning - Code Feeze: 8/7/18 - [Release Dashboard](https://jira.opendaylight.org/secure/Dashboard.jspa?selectPageId=10403) - [Fluorine Dashboard](https://jira.opendaylight.org/secure/Dashboard.jspa?selectPageId=10400) - [NetVirt Team Dashboard](https://jira.opendaylight.org/secure/Dashboard.jspa?selectPageId=10304) - [fluorine patches](https://git.opendaylight.org/gerrit/#/q/project: 15:11:05 netvirt+status:open+branch:master) 15:16:36 #info some tx patches not in yet, fibmanager and elanmanager, failing some csit's 15:18:17 #info may not make it by 8/7/18 15:18:39 #info skitt to possibly enable the checker restriction for modules that have the changes already 15:20:00 #topic https://trello.com/c/BTurOwXh/42-oxygen-release-planning - Oxygen SR3: 08/07/18: Cherry-pick bug fixes - [oxygen patches](https://git.opendaylight.org/gerrit/#/q/project:netvirt+status:open+branch:stable/oxygen) 15:23:14 #topic OVS 2.9.2 and kernel modules 15:26:16 #info will still need kernel modules evne if we have the userspace ovs 2.9.2 packages 15:28:25 #info venkat working on building ovs 15:28:45 #topic daya: ovsdb design around transaction chains and event queues - [thread](https://lists.opendaylight.org/pipermail/netvirt-dev/2018-July/007280.html) 15:29:42 #info daya downstream investigations finding performance issues in ovsdb southbound 15:30:24 #info three main issues found: 15:30:31 #info Single queue mechanism for both config and event processing 15:30:38 #undo 15:30:38 Removing item from minutes: 15:30:42 #info 1. Single queue mechanism for both config and event processing 15:30:51 #info 2. Use of a single long running transaction chain causing huge heap allocations 15:31:00 #info 3. Full serialization via the single queue, vs using node id based serialization 15:31:41 #info muthu mentioned same design is used in ofp 15:32:22 #info leads to large and long gc latencies 15:33:12 #info muthu - bust ofp does not see the same problems 15:33:24 #undo 15:33:24 Removing item from minutes: 15:33:28 #info muthu - but ofp does not see the same problems 15:38:10 #info single queue backing up because of initial node reads 15:38:29 #info vthapar: could use a cache for the node data 15:38:53 #info daya: use cluster listeners to help 15:41:18 #info clarify single queue - currently there is a dual queue, but single queue could help 15:43:57 #info vthapar seperate queues per switch and optimize per odl node 15:48:55 #info desire to get this into Fluorine sr1 15:49:21 #info need to get started on this if we want it in 15:53:22 #action daya to look into scheduling fixes 15:53:39 #topic clustering 15:54:02 #info jamoluhrsen received some akka debugging instructions from akka team 15:54:44 #info vpickard thought he found a new bug. after multiple restarts bundles fail to start 15:55:07 #info seed node could not rejoin cluster, causes blueprint to fail 15:57:47 #info tomp thinks it is an akka bug 15:58:13 #info jamoluhrsen is collecting debug to send to akka 16:00:38 #endmeeting